Key Considerations for Selecting a High-Speed Door Manufacturer
In large industrial projects, the choice of high-speed doors significantly impacts operational efficiency, energy savings, and safety standards. Consequently, selecting a reliable manufacturer requires an in-depth evaluation of various technical and service-related factors rather than solely focusing on cost.
Technical Expertise and Product Quality
A trustworthy high-speed door manufacturer must demonstrate comprehensive expertise in designing doors that withstand harsh industrial environments while ensuring rapid operation. Materials used typically range from reinforced PVC to aluminum composites, engineered to provide durability without compromising speed or insulation properties. Customization and Compliance with Industry Standards
Due to the specific demands of industries such as logistics, food processing, and pharmaceuticals, manufacturers need to offer tailored solutions meeting stringent regulatory requirements. This includes compliance with ISO certifications, fire resistance ratings, and hygiene standards where applicable. Reliable manufacturers provide customizable options for door size, opening speed, safety sensors, and integration with building automation systems, allowing seamless adaptation to project-specific needs.
Service Network and After-Sales Support
Given the scale and critical nature of high-speed doors in industrial settings, ongoing maintenance and prompt technical support are paramount. Established manufacturers maintain extensive service networks capable of rapid response to minimize downtime. They often provide preventive maintenance contracts, remote diagnostics, and spare parts availability, which collectively contribute to long-term reliability and cost effectiveness. Installation Expertise and Project Management
In large-scale industrial projects, installation complexity can be substantial due to site constraints, integration with existing infrastructure, and safety considerations. A manufacturer with proven project management skills collaborates closely with architects, engineers, and contractors to ensure precision in installation and commissioning phases. This multidisciplinary coordination mitigates risks related to misalignment, operational delays, or compatibility issues with other automated systems.
Technological Innovation and Energy Efficiency
Innovative manufacturers invest in smart technologies such as IoT-enabled door monitoring, variable frequency drives (VFD), and energy-saving features. These advancements not only optimize door cycle times but also reduce heat loss, contributing to sustainability goals and operational cost reduction. Evaluating a manufacturer’s commitment to R&D and their product portfolio’s technological edge provides insight into their capability to support future-proof industrial facilities.

Cost-Benefit Analysis Beyond Initial Purchase Price
While competitive pricing attracts attention, it is essential to consider total cost of ownership, including installation, maintenance, energy consumption, and potential downtime costs. Reliable manufacturers provide transparent cost breakdowns and lifecycle analyses, enabling informed decision-making aligned with project budgets and performance expectations. Investing in quality high-speed doors often translates into measurable savings over the operational lifespan, thus justifying higher upfront expenditures.
- Examine product warranties and service agreements carefully
- Verify manufacturer certifications and manufacturing process audits
- Request detailed technical documentation and compliance reports
- Engage in dialogue regarding customization capabilities and lead times
